WebDec 6, 2016 · Any nasal blockage can cause a decreased sense of smell. After nasal and sinus surgery, the sinonasal lining is swollen and inflamed for several weeks to months. This swelling is a normal part of the healing process and gradually improves with time; the healing time is different for every patient. It is also possible that you have some dried ... WebOther risks include changes in your nasal breathing or sense of smell. If a septum is altered during the sinus surgery, there is a small risk of developing a septal tear or numbness in your teeth. Some patients have persistent sinus disease after surgery that requires treatment with antibiotics, steroids or another surgery. Still, possible symptoms include: difficulty breathing, … WebThe term “anosmia” refers to the total loss of sense of smell. Anosmia may be caused by an infection, such as a cold or flu. It may also be caused by nasal polyps or other blockages. Loss of sense of smell is also a common symptom of COVID-19. In most instances, treating the underlying cause of anosmia can restore your sense of smell. WebExperiencing hyposmia or anosmia over a long period of time may indicate chronic sinus infection with or without nasal polyps. It may be due to an obstruction in the nose, such as a deviated septum, tissue swelling or, rarely, tumors of the nasal cavity. It may be due to an … WebBackground and Objectives . Nasal obstruction due to deviated nasal septum is a common problem bringing a patient to an otorhinolaryngologist. Occasionally, these patients may also complain of olfactory impairment. We proposed to study the effect of septal deviation on the lateralised olfactory function and the change in olfaction after surgery of the septum …

If you have a deviated septum, it means the wall of cartilage between your nostrils (septum) is crooked. The misplaced structure of your nose makes one of your nasal passages smaller than the other. This can prevent mucus from draining properly and can lead to postnasal drip. Other postnasal drip causes may ... team building exercise for employeesWebJun 28, 2024 · Deviated septum.
